Here is a cool idea, a prototype project by someone at I Make Projects, which he is making a Wi-Fi signal detector, which you can just wear it as a pendant or carry it in your pocket. It’s like adding sixth sense to your heart to detect the hotspot Wi-Fi signal strength. When you’re passing by those coffee shops, restaurants or shopping complexes equiped with Wi-Fi hotspots, you can quickly tell their signal strength. It’s giving out some kind of sequences of “pulses” just like heartbeat. The stronger and faster the “heartbeat”, the stronger the wireless signal detected. This wearable “Wi-Fi heart” is pretty handy for geeks, especially help you save your pocket for not wasting a cup of coffee.     [...] The Linksys Wireless-G USB Adapter other than just works as a Wireless-G adapter for your laptop or PC to have Wi-Fi capability, it also serves as a Wi-Fi network finder. You can use it to detect availability of Wi-Fi network (both for Wireless-G and Wireless-B) without having to boot up your laptop. Which means it works similarly to the prototype Wi-Fi heart beat that we’ve seen before. So, when hunting for coffee shops for Wi-Fi hotspot, you can just take out this adapter from your pocket, push a button and take a look at its little LCD panel to find out if Wi-Fi is avaliable with that coffeeshop. Its LCD display shows you all the precise information such as the signal strength, the network ID, the channel used and also if security is enabled. You can also set it to look up for only open networks, all networks or a specific named network. [...]
